I tried one for my girl, it was fabulous quality but did not quite fit her shape. She is also flat backed, and an Equipe Emporio really suits her, I bought one after researching saddles for flat backs on here. It was also a lot cheaper than an Amerigo, despite being great quality.
 
I have Amerigo dressage saddles, and I love them, fabulous quality, and the ones I have fit my three different shaped horses perfectly. The horses have all developed their topline muscles really well, and the saddles can be width adjusted to a certain degree. I also find them fantastic from a riding point of view, they allow me to be in a good position without fixing and blocking me in place. The negative is of course the price, but I have managed to get mine second hand.
